摘要:

用气相色谱法对米糠超临界流体萃取物中植物甾醇组成及其含量进行分析。结果表明:米糠超临界流体萃取物中含有3 种植物甾醇,即菜油甾醇、豆甾醇和β- 谷甾醇,其中β- 谷甾醇含量最高为8.47mg/g,其次是菜油甾醇含量为1.97mg/g,豆甾醇含量最低为1.23mg/g。气相色谱法检测米糠中植物甾醇种类及含量,可广泛用于植物原料中的植物甾醇的定性、定量分析。

Abstract:

The phytosterols and their contents in the supercritical fluid extract from rice bran were analyzed by gas chromatography. Totally 3 phytosterol compounds were identified in the extract, including campesterol, stigmasterol and β- sitosterol and among them, β-sitosterol had the highest content (8.47 mg/g), followed by campesterol (1.97 mg/g) and stigmasterol (1.23 mg/g).
